NOTICES

STATE HORSE
RACING COMMISSION

Receipt of Matters Subject to Intervention

[52 Pa.B. 1230]
[Saturday, February 19, 2022]

 In accordance with 7 Pa. Code § 179.17(d), the State Horse Racing Commission (Commission) provides notice that it has received the following timely, substantially complete and properly filed application seeking licensure as a secondary pari mutual organization and authorization to engage in certain licensed racing activities within the Commonwealth:

 1. AmWest Entertainment, LLC—SPMO—License Application (Docket No. 2022-06)

 The Commission intends to consider the previously listed application at a future public meeting. Under 7 Pa. Code § 179.17(b) and (e) of the Commission's adopted procedures, persons interested in intervening in the previously listed matters may file a Petition to Intervene with the Commission within 30 days of the publication of this notice.
